Regulation of TERRA on telomeric and mitochondrial functions in IPF pathogenesis
BACKGROUND: Aging is a known risk factor of idiopathic pulmonary fibrosis (IPF). However, the pathogenic mechanisms underlying the effects of advanced aging remain largely unknown.
